cfgloopmanip.c (duplicate_subloops): Export.
2009-10-22 Razya Ladelsky <razya@il.ibm.com> * cfgloopmanip.c (duplicate_subloops): Export. * tree-parloops.c (loop_parallel_p): Dump if loop is innermost. (transform_to_exit_first_loop): Duplicate bbs starting from header up to loop->latch instead of exit->src. Initialize control variable to the correct number of iterations. (gather_scalar_reductions): Do not register double reductions. (parallelize_loops): Dump which loop is tested. Indicate whether the parallelized loop is inner or not. Remove the innermost-loop requirement. * cfgloop.h (duplicate_subloops): Export. * tree-cfg.c (add_phi_args_after_redirect): New function. (gimple_duplicate_sese_tail): Remove the no-subloops constraint. Call duplicate_subloops. Update number of iterations at the exit condition. Don't redirect nexits always to the loop exit. Redirect copied edges from latch to the loop exit. * testsuite/libgomp.graphite/force-parallel-2.c: Adjust scan.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-1.c: New testcase.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-2.c: New testcase.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-3.c: New testcase.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-4.c: New testcase.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-5.c: New testcase. * testsuite/gcc.dg/autopar/outer-6.c: New testcase.
